Output fc63bf6060dd1cb12215e0ffd56bbdf17647071e5bffe77a30e4a65df2c22121:1

value
8223
script pubkey
OP_0 OP_PUSHBYTES_20 305a24a41699814366243e5df61c2dd52e47d2b2
address
bc1qxpdzffqknxq5xe3y8ewlv8pd65hy054j8plx57
transaction
fc63bf6060dd1cb12215e0ffd56bbdf17647071e5bffe77a30e4a65df2c22121
confirmations
144512
spent
true